Centennial vs Highlands Ranch
Centennial, CO compared with Highlands Ranch, CO · 7 miles apart
Centennial has 108,658 residents to Highlands Ranch’s 102,257. Centennial comes out ahead on median rent, homeownership. Highlands Ranch does better on median household income, average commute, bachelor's degree +.
| Centennial, CO | Highlands Ranch, CO | |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 108,658 | 102,257 |
| Density (per sq mi) | 3,603 | 4,212 |
| Median household income | $131,928 | $159,307 |
| Median home value | $658,100 | $712,700 |
| Median rent | $2,148 | $2,531 |
| Homeownership | 80.6% | 78.1% |
| Average commute | 25.9 min | 24.2 min |
| Median age | 42 | 41.5 |
| Bachelor's degree + | 62.6% | 67.8% |
| Poverty rate | 3.3% | 2.9% |
| Unemployment | 4.6% | 4% |
| Price to income | 5× | 4.5× |
| Clear days a year | 40 | — |
| Days above 90°F | 36 | — |
Highlighted where one city is clearly better on that measure. Population, density, home value and median age carry no highlight — a higher number there is good or bad depending on what you want.
